Mechanism and Application Characteristics of Coordinate measuring machine:
1. Construction of the instrument:
Designed with workbench of a marble panel base and gantry mechanism, the instrument is characterized by steady accuracy, good adaptability to working environment, simple, strong, non-deformable and good-looking body structure, and ergonomically designed operating mechanism, and meanwhile is equipped with powerful measuring software and is easy to operate.
2. Applicable scope:
this measuring instrument can be used for dimensional accuracy measurement of various Aerospace, automobile and ship, scientific research and teaching, electronics, hardware and plastic, precision metal stamping plate, screen printing plate, acrylic plate, LCP film, PCB board, LCDTFT, glass cover plate, TP, frame of ultra-large LCD, die cutting, backlight module group, as well as for auxiliary measurements such as reverse engineering graphic R & D, design, drawing editing, laboratory inspection, etc.
3. Main functional configurations of instrument:
this instrument is used in with AUSKY professional automatic measurement software, Aotian special controller,MEAN WELL power supply, Panasonic servo motor drive system, TEO color 650TV CCD, PMS high resolution of 0.7–4.5 folds special high-definition Auto zoom and fixed-focus screen optical lens, LED partition program-controlled light source, import precision Nidec patch grating system, Lenovo computer,LCD monitor,keyboard, mouse, and the digital measurement.
Technical parameters
Paramter and Model | AMH650 | AMH860 | AMH1210 | |
Workbench | Glass table size(mm) | 808X568 | 1008X668 | 1300X1048 |
Load-bearing weight(kg) | 30 | 30 | 30 | |
Travel | X axis(mm) | 500 | 600 | 1000 |
Y axis(mm) | 600 | 800 | 1200 | |
Z axis(mm) | 200 | 200 | 200 | |
Image and measurement system | Display resolution(mm) | 1/0.5(Optional) | ||
Instrument precision(um) | (4+L/200)um | |||
Imaging system(CCD) | TEO HD color | |||
Zoom objective(X) | High percision automatic zoom lens program control | |||
Total video magnification(x) | 30~190X | |||
Working distance(mm) | 96mm | |||
Light source | LED programmable partiton light source(Coaxial light source optional) | |||
Outline dimension(mm) | 1500X1140X178 | 1720X1240X1780 | 2090X1630X1800 | |
Weight(kg) | 1500kg | 1800kg | 2500kg | |
Power supply | 220V AC 50Hz |
Introduction to the software functions:
Software interface
A. Multiple measuring methods, including auto edge-tracing, auto sectional edge-tracing, mouse on-screen point fetch, crossline pointing, proximity pointing, contrast and pinnacle pointing, contour pointing, probe pointing, laser pointing, and etc.
B. Powerful edge-tracing algorithm ensures sampling point accuracy and automatic pixel correction on sampling stability,
where, one stroke will enable automatic pixel correction, needless to shift frequently.
C. Element construction
Element structure technique, offers multiple methods, such as shifting, rotating, extracting, combining, paralleling,
plumbing, mirroring, symmetry, intersecting, tangentially structured elements; Element structure will enable user to
tackle some elements hard to measure, and consequently resulting in increased working efficiency; The compositional
process is to select elements for compositional involvement, select the result element, clear and simple. Options for
composition methods available in form of illustration.
